Techniques Of Conducting Monteverdi's Middle And Late Choral Works

Claudio Monteverdi(1567-1643)was an Italian composer and an important transitional figure between the late Renaissance and Early Baroque periods Monteverdi' s musical creations mainly covered three areas: religious music,secular music and opera,among which choral works could be said to be the creative genre which he consistently worked with throughout his life.His works have both the humanism of the late Renaissance and the originality and exaggeration of the early Baroque period,and thus could be said to straddle two periods.The paper aims to explore how a choral conducting would interpret the style and characteristics of the middle and late choral works of Monteverdi through his two creations--the motet,Cantate Domino(SV293)and the madrigal,Cruda Amarilli(SV94).The whole essay is divided into four parts.The Introduction mainly expounds the significance of the chosen topic,the research method used,and the current state of research on the topic both in China and abroad.Part 1 introduces in full the historical background and state of Monteverdi' s middle and late choral works.Part 2 completes the analysis of the two selected choral works,the Cantate Domino(SV293)and the Cruda Amarilli(SV94),including the analysis of the structure of the compositions,thematic analysis and analysis of the technical difficulties.Part 3 expounds the basic contents of the conductor's gestures and his/her processing of the music.The conclusion is a macroscopic and concise summary of the points that have been made thus far.The reference materials,master and doctoral dissertations,newspapers and magazines,etc.make a useful supplement and make the essay more objective and persuasive.Parts 2 and 3 form the core of this essay.Through research and study,the author has found that Monteverdi' s choral works in the middle and late period add a large number of fast-running dissonant tones in order to achieve different harmonic color.Monteverdi' s music not only express praise for God,but also express the feelings of secular people.The composer hopes to express his emotions through lyrics and determines the direction of melody through emotion.In conclusion,how a conductor should grasp the style of Monteverdi' s middle and late choral works and lead a choir to perform his choral works better are the major contribution of this essay.It also provides a reference for later conductors of Monteverdi' s choral works from his middle and late period.
